Output 89a331a200dcc9fd0f0aeff8e958cc55b5331018da1cb1ad558ee90fbe6e9253:8

value
569684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a223013d80a701dc97470c4185ffb7c6c6dd4fd OP_EQUAL
address
3FjzwViC9Y42rPzVpqmoW1jYU1wAiZh5tj
transaction
89a331a200dcc9fd0f0aeff8e958cc55b5331018da1cb1ad558ee90fbe6e9253
spent
true